Antique Baby Doll Carriage How to Make a Baby Carriage
A Baby Carriage than that shown in Fig. 299, with its rounded ends, arched bottom, and adjustable hood?
It is easy to make.
Figure 300 shows the details for constructing the carriage body.
Cut four wooden pegs to fit loosely in the holes of four spools of equal size, and make them of the right length so when slipped into the holes their ends will project about ¼ inch beyond the spool ends.
Then cut the bottom strip B 5 inches long by the width of the spools, bend it slightly as shown, to give a curve to the carriage bottom, and tack the ends of the strip to two of the spools (A).

Fig. 299.—Doll Carriage.
Figs. 300-302.—Details of Doll Carriage.
The sides C are of cardboard and should be 1½ inches wide at the widest point, by the length of the carriage body. Punch holes through these side pieces in the right places for the ends of the pegs in spools A to stick through.
Before fastening the side pieces to spools A, you must attach the wheels (Figs. 301 and 302).
Cut the cardboard uprights D 3½ inches long and ½ inch wide; then after cutting holes through each near the ends, for the spool pegs to slip through, cut down the width between the holes to about ¼ inch (Fig. 302).
Slip the lower ends of uprights D over the pegs in spool wheels E, then the upper ends over the pegs in spools A. Glue the upper ends to the ends of spools A, then slip the carriage sides C over the pegs of spools A, and glue them in place.

Fig. 303.—Baby Carriage Hood.
Fig. 304.—Diagram of Hood.
Fig. 305.—Carriage Handles.
The carriage hood (Fig. 303) is made of a piece of stiff paper about 4½ inches square (Fig. 304), slashed in three places along two opposite edges for a distance of about 1½ inches, and then folded over as indicated by dotted lines.
Bring together the ends of the slashed edges of the piece of paper, as shown in Fig. 303, coat them with glue, and press together until the glue has dried.
Punch a hole through each side of the top, as shown, for the projecting ends of the spool peg to slip through.
The carriage handle is made of two cardboard strips (F, Fig. 305), and a match (G). Stick the match through holes made near the ends of strips F, and glue the lower ends of the strips to the inside face of the sides (Fig. 299).
This completes the carriage.

How To Naturally Whiten Teeth
How to Whiten Teeth - Teeth are discolored yellow was likely caused by tooth discoloration due to frequent plaque on the teeth from food scraps that are not cleaned while habisa eat.
Yellow teeth are certainly not good for you and will make appearances confidence when speaking in public to be reduced as well. For those who work the required work dealing with the public, of course this will disrupt your productivity.
For teeth whitening can be done by using teeth bleaching. But sometimes for some people, tooth bleaching is hurt and pain when used. Well, if you are included in the above, it is better to try it the traditional way with natural ingredients that will not make the pain in your teeth.
1. Whiten teeth with strawberries
The content of malic acid in strawberries that terkandungan, believed to change the color of the teeth become whiter. Dr. Adina Carrel, a dentist in New York explained that the strawberries are an inexpensive way to brighten your smile. However, do not use too often, contain acid can damage tooth enamel. The trick, crush one ripe strawberry and rub it on the teeth. Let stand for five to 10 minutes. Then brush your teeth thoroughly with toothpaste.
2. Whiten teeth using Lemon Skin
You can also use lemon zest to brighten the color of teeth. How, lemon peel and separate the skins. Rub lemon peel on the teeth thoroughly for five minutes. Then brush your teeth thoroughly with toothpaste.
3. With Cheese
Eating cheese after a big meal is very good for the teeth. Cheese and other dairy products such as yogurt and milk contains calcium which can whiten and strengthen teeth.
4. Crispy Fruit and Vegetables
Fruits and vegetables are crisp like apples, pears and carrots work like a natural tooth brush and tooth whitening. Fruits and vegetables are crisp to lift stains and clean teeth without damaging enemel maximum teeth. Eat your fruits and vegetables after a big meal.
5. Baking Soda
One more well-known natural ingredients to whiten teeth, namely baking soda. Baking soda has properties that can remove stains on the tooth surface. However, baking soda can also damage teeth. Similarly, strawberry baking soda should not be frequently applied. At least one or two months. How to spread the baking soda to the entire surface of the tooth. Let stand for five to 10 minutes. Then brush your teeth thoroughly with toothpaste.
